The Bike Men of Flagler County held a grand opening on Thursday, Feb. 13, for their new shop at the Atlantis Business Plaza, 2323 N. State St. (U.S. 1), Unit 100, in Bunnell.

The Bike Men of Flagler County repairs and donates bicycles to people in need of transportation through more than 30 partner organizations. 

It previously shared space in the same plaza with Our Father's Table, a meal program for people in need. Both nonprofits needed more space, said Joe Golan, who founded The Bike Men of Flagler County about 11 years ago.

The Bike Men now has an air-conditioned work shop with three work areas and two-thirds more space than their old shop. They can also expand to an outside area with electric and compressed air on pull-down hoses, Golan said.

According to the Bike Men of Flagler County website, the group's landlord donated the space. The Bike Men is responsible for utilities and other expenses.
